Engineering Manager – US
About the Role:
The Steam Turbine Engineering Manager will be responsible for managing all aspects of steam turbine repair projects, including planning, execution, and supervision of field service activities, while ensuring compliance with industry standards and client requirements.
Qualifications:
·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ering or related field; advanced degree preferred.
· Minimum of 8-10 years of experience in steam turbine engineering, design, or related field, with demonstrated leadership experience.
· Strong technical knowledge of steam turbine systems, including design principles and performance analysis.
· Experience with engineering software tools such as CAD, CAE, and computational fluid dynamics (CFD) for steam turbine design and analysis.
· Excellent le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ills, with the ability to effectively collaborate with cross-functional teams and clients.
· Strong project management skills, with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and deliver high-quality results within budget and schedule constraints.
· Familiarity with relevant industry standards, and quality management systems related to steam turbine engineering.
· Willingness to travel to client sites and attend industry conferences as needed.
· Applicants must be legally authorized for employment in the United States without need for current or future employer-sponsored work authorization.
